Caught the replay, fairly poor first half and it could have got ugly if not for some great saves by Peraic-Cullen.

Had a much better second half and were rather unlucky not come away with a point in the end. Two great Mitch Mallia free kicks doing us in.

Great composed finish by Niyonkuru, against an ALM experienced keeper in Prendegast.

Sciluna had another good game on the ball, but our midfielders often leave our defence very exposed.

Good chances for Headley and Smyth that were well saved. Smyth also hitting the bar from a free kick.

Decent performance from a depleted team, no Brandtman, Deng or Parkes, which on the second half alone probably deserved a point.

I watched the first half whilst waiting for the girls to start down in Melbourne and we were so far off the pace that I didn't bother to watch the replay of the second; sound like there was some improvement.

Feels like we need a circuit breaker at the moment. I think Kasalovic alongside Scicluna would make a huge difference and I don't understand why he isn't in there. Or maybe its a change of formation. 3 CBs might help counter the lack of screening from the midfield and the general rawness of the 2 currently playing there. I really like both Deng and Parkes by the way but as far as I know there are both only 17 or just turned 18. There are 3 other good young CBs, so plenty of options for a 3rd CB.
